- Get link
- X
- Other Apps
How to learn Machine Learning technology beauty
Learning Machine Learning (ML) technology in the context of
beauty can open up a world of possibilities to create innovative beauty
products, personalized recommendations, and advanced skincare solutions. Here's
a comprehensive guide on how to embark on this learning journey:
Grasp the Fundamentals of Machine Learning:
Begin by understanding the basics of ML, including
supervised learning, unsupervised learning, and reinforcement learning. Get acquainted
with ML algorithms such as linear regression, decision trees, and neural
networks. Online courses, tutorials, and ML books can be valuable resources for
gaining a solid foundation.
Explore Beauty-Specific ML Applications:
Research and explore existing ML applications in the beauty industry. This could include virtual makeup try-on, personalized skincare
recommendation systems, AI-generated beauty product reviews, and skin condition
analysis using ML algorithms. Understanding these applications will provide
insights into the real-world impact of ML in the beauty domain.
Study Image and Video Processing for Beauty:
In beauty technology, images and videos are crucial data
sources. Learn about image and video processing techniques to extract features,
identify facial attributes, and analyze beauty-related patterns. These skills
are essential for developing ML models that work with visual data.
Work with Beauty Datasets:
Look for publicly available beauty-related datasets or
collect your own data (with proper consent) to work on ML projects. Datasets
may include facial images with makeup variations, skincare ingredient
information, customer reviews, and beauty product attributes. Working with
relevant datasets allows you to gain practical experience and build models
specific to beauty.
Get Hands-On with ML Libraries:
Practice using popular ML libraries like Scikit-learn and
Keras to implement ML algorithms. These libraries provide pre-built functions
and tools to simplify ML development, helping you focus on problem-solving and
experimentation.
Learn Deep Learning for Beauty Applications:
Deep Learning, a subset of ML, is particularly powerful for
beauty technology due to its ability to work with complex data such as images
and natural language. Delve into deep learning frameworks like TensorFlow and
PyTorch to develop sophisticated beauty ML models.
Understand Natural Language Processing (NLP):
NLP plays a crucial role in beauty technology, especially
for sentiment analysis of customer reviews, chatbots, and content generation.
Learn about NLP techniques and how they can be applied to enhance
beauty-related ML projects.
Study Data Preprocessing and Feature Engineering:
Data preprocessing and feature engineering are vital steps in ML model development. Learn how to clean, transform, and prepare data to improve the performance of ML models in beauty applications.
Explore Transfer Learning:
Transfer learning is a technique where pre-trained ML models
are used as a starting point for solving new problems. In beauty technology,
this can be beneficial for tasks like facial attribute detection or makeup
style transfer. Understand how to leverage transfer learning to accelerate your
ML projects.
Follow Beauty Tech Innovations:
Stay updated with the latest developments in beauty
technology and ML by following industry blogs, attending webinars, and reading
research papers. Understanding the current trends will inspire new ideas and
keep you informed about the state-of-the-art solutions in the field.
Join ML and Beauty Communities:
Engage with ML and beauty communities, forums, and social
media groups to network with professionals and enthusiasts. Participate in
discussions, share knowledge, and seek feedback on your ML projects to improve
your skills.
Experiment and Build ML Projects:
Put your knowledge into practice by working on ML projects
that focus on beauty applications. These projects will not only demonstrate
your expertise but also help you understand the practical challenges faced in
the beauty industry and how ML can address them.
Collaborate and Seek Feedback:
Collaborate with experts in the beauty industry, ML
researchers, or AI practitioners to gain valuable insights and feedback on your
projects. Constructive criticism can help you refine your ML skills and develop
better solutions.
Stay Ethical and Responsible:
As with any technology, ethical considerations are important
in ML. Be aware of the potential biases in your data and ML models, and strive
to develop fair and inclusive beauty solutions that benefit all users.
In conclusion, learning Machine Learning technology in the
context of beauty opens up exciting opportunities to revolutionize the
industry. By combining ML skills with beauty domain knowledge, you can create
personalized and innovative beauty products, improve skincare solutions, and
enhance the overall customer experience. Stay curious, practice regularly, and
never stop exploring the possibilities of ML in the beauty world.
- Get link
- X
- Other Apps
Comments
Post a Comment